Mount Elizabeth Hospital is a trusted healthcare provider for Prostatectomy, offering modern surgical options supported by experienced urologists and advanced medical infrastructure. Established in 1979, the JCI accredited hospital is situated in Singapore, Singapore and has 345 beds.
Prostatectomy may be considered when surgical removal of the prostate is an appropriate treatment option for prostate cancer. In a radical prostatectomy, the prostate gland and surrounding tissues may be removed, with nearby lymph nodes also assessed or removed when indicated. Doctors evaluate PSA levels, biopsy results, imaging, cancer stage, and overall health before surgery. Follow-up care focuses on monitoring cancer control and supporting urinary and sexual recovery.
